The article deals with the competence-based approach to language education and its application to teaching Russian as a Foreign Language. The authors emphasize the importance of integrated development of the communicative and cultural competences in the teaching and learning process since language and culture are closely interrelated and cannot be understood or acquired separately. The relative practical experience is described to illustrate the theoretical thesis. The innovative method of modeling a linguocultural personality type in the process of students' research work is used as an example of an effective way of developing cultural awareness.
